Diamond State Networks (DSN) is a wholesale broadband provider that unites the fiber-optic networks of electric cooperatives throughout Arkansas. Our mission is to catalyze the growth of high-speed connections throughout our state and to help make Arkansas the most significantly connected state in the country. Motivated to serve, the electric cooperatives of Arkansas have been bringing electricity to their communities since the 1930s, and Diamond State Networks enhances that commitment by providing high-speed network connections, the next essential service.


Position Summary

Our Engineering personnel are highly competent professionals with impeccable communication skills. The ideal candidate will be a seasoned Senior Network Engineer in one or more of the following: Transport DWDM, Switching and Routing, network design and operations, or service overlays (SD-WAN, E-VPN, VPLS, L3VPN, etc.). The Senior Network Engineer will handle the implementation of network design, services, and technologies. Responds to network change requests and identify optimal networking and communications solutions. DSN focuses first on the cohesiveness of its teams. To that end, the ideal candidate will be an effective and proactive communicator, which will enable them to provide the highest service levels and customer experience.


Key Duties and Responsibilities

  • Manages and directs operations and activities of the DSN network, including network design, network management tool administration, preparing reports, establishing budgets, comparing, and analyzing options, maintaining public relations, and managing assets

  • Maintain knowledge and understanding of network infrastructure technology, protocols, and standards

  • Prepare recommendations and supporting details of formal project proposals for network connectivity and configurations

  • Interact with internal and external teams to understand network requirements and prepare network changes for implementation

  • Regularly interact with telecom providers, equipment suppliers, and third-party network vendors to engage their technical resources to perform tasks

  • Communicate, manage, and implement technical solutions

  • Manage and assist in the deployment of the network to meet and exceed the Service- Level Agreements (SLA's) requirements and Metro Ethernet Forum (MEF) standards

  • Implement standards to accommodate growth

  • Create test plans, Methods of Procedures (MOP), documentation, and service configurations

  • Standardize, configure, and validate DSN network devices: routers, transport, Layer 2/Layer 3 switches, and Network Interface Devices (NID's)


Qualifications

The successful candidate should have extensive knowledge of the telecom industry, operations, technologies and must be skilled in communications. The combination of education and experience should be significant. This is a hybrid position requiring both remote and on- site work objectives.


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science and 7 years of experience or 10 + years equivalent related Engineering/Technical experience

  • Experience required in coordination and implementation of technology projects.

  • Experience with Transport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M) networks

  • Experience with Routing and Switching


Desired Qualifications

  • Experience with Ciena Transport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M) networks

  • Experience with Juniper Routing and Switching
